Definition

  1. 1
    Territorio bajo la jurisdicción de un juez nombrado por el rey, el cual recibía el nombre de merino.
  2. 2
    Oficio de este juez llamado merino.
  3. 3
    Oficio de la autoridad, merino, encargada de distribuir los pastos y resolver los conflictos entre los ganaderos.
  4. 4
    Distrito en el que había una ciudad de cierta importancia que tenía a su cargo defender los intereses de los pueblos y territorios incluidos en él.
